Using the included cables, connect the modem to the computer (using one of the yellow LAN ports) and the splitter (gray DSL port) installed on the telephone wiring. Using the power adapter, connect the modem to the network AC 220 V and press the gray ON/OFF button until it locks

Connecting to the modem web interface

Enter the IP address of the modem in the web browser address bar (factory default IP address 192.168.1.1), press the Enter key. In the page window that opens, enter the administrator's user name\password to gain access to the modem's web interface (factory settings for the user name are admin and the password is admin). Confirm by clicking the Login button.

If authentication is successful, a page with system statistics will open, indicating general information about the modem and its software settings.

Appearance and description of indicators

Thanks to the LED elements located on the front panel, you can find out about the modem’s status even without a computer. Nine indicators show network activity, ADSL line status, and wireless connection status. Let's look at them in order of location on the modem from left to right.

There are LED indicators on the front panel of the modem, which can be used to determine the current operating mode of the device

Table: status indicators of the D-Link 2640U modem router

Power indicatorLights green when the device is turned on and working. Lights orange when the modem is in disaster recovery mode.
LAN1-LAN4 indicatorsFlashes when the corresponding LAN port The client is connected and information is being exchanged.
WLAN indicatorFlashes to indicate wireless network activity.
WPS indicatorWireless Quick Setup (WPS) status indicator. Flashes when the WPS button on the modem is pressed. Goes off after the wireless client has successfully connected or after a timeout period has elapsed.
DSL indicatorFlashes during the process of establishing a connection via the ADSL line, lights up constantly if the line is connected and the connection is successfully established.
Internet indicatorLights up if authorization has been successfully completed and communication with the provider has been established.

Connecting a modem to a telephone line

To ensure the simultaneous operation of an Internet channel and a wired telephone, both of these devices are connected to the line through a special frequency filter-splitter - splitter. One connector connects the splitter to the telephone line, and the other two are used to connect a modem and a telephone. Don't make mistakes when connecting devices. If you mix up the connectors, neither the modem nor the phone will work.

Frequency filter - splitter - used to simultaneously connect a modem and a telephone

Several years ago, I helped set up and connect aDSL modem to a family of my friends. It would seem, what pitfalls could there be? But the modem stubbornly refused to connect, no matter what settings I set. The problem lurked where no one expected it: the telephone line was on a blocker - an old device that allows you to connect two telephone numbers for one pair of wires. If you also have a phone with a blocker, order a special version of the splitter from your Internet provider, which will allow you to connect your modem. The standard splitter included in the kit will not work on such a line.

Network adapter settings

Almost any router also works as a DHCP server, that is, it distributes IP addresses to client devices. Addresses are issued from the range specified in the router settings. For this mechanism to work correctly, you must configure the network adapter to automatically obtain a TCP/IP address and DNS server. On portable devices, such as tablets and smartphones, automatic address acquisition is enabled by default, and to set the network interface to manual mode, you have to try hard. On computers under Windows control You may encounter a situation where a network adapter is assigned a static (permanent) address. This may lead to a conflict with another device on the network that receives the address automatically. The result will be loss of access to the Wi-Fi network (and the Internet too) on both devices.

To prevent this error from occurring, you need to check the properties wireless adapter and switch (if necessary) it to automatically receive addresses.

Setting up the Internet via an Ethernet cable

New modem-router firmwares have the standard ability to designate one of the four LAN ports as WAN port. This can be done using several simple steps. In our instructions, LAN port No. 4 will be configured as WAN.

  1. Connect your router to network port 1,2 or 3.
  2. Update your router firmware to the latest current version. You can download it from the D-LINK FTP server.
  3. Switch to advanced settings mode from the main screen

  4. In the "Advanced" section, select "Interface Grouping".

    Go to the interface grouping window by clicking on the corresponding link

  5. Click on the image of the selected (fourth) LAN port with the mouse and from context menu select the “Make WAN” command. In the drop-down list at the bottom of the page, select “One service per connection” and click the “Save” button.

    Select which network port to make WAN

  6. Go to the Network/WAN page and click the "Add" button. Set the required authorization protocol, enter the login and password received from the provider.
  7. Reboot the router and connect the ISP cable to LAN port No. 4.

Since this modem operation mode is still abnormal, when you turn on the device, a situation may arise in which the modem will assign IP addresses to clients on your network from the external network, and not from the DHCP server pool. In this case, there will be no access to the Internet, just as the local network will not work. To prevent this from happening, before turning on or restarting the modem-router, disconnect the Internet provider cable, and connect it back 15-20 seconds after the modem has already booted.

When choosing a password for a wireless network, keep in mind that a long key increases the computational load on the router’s processor, the capabilities of which are not unlimited. The result can be a significant drop in network performance. The optimal key size is 8–13 characters.

    Table: typical DSL-2640U problems and methods for resolving them

    Problem SymptomCauseRemedy
    The power on indicator does not light up.The power supply is faulty.Replace the power supply with a working one. Any one with a voltage of 12V and a current of 0.5A and above will do.
    The power on indicator glows orange.The modem is in emergency recovery mode.The modem firmware is damaged. Download new firmware using a patch cord as described in the operating instructions.
    DSL indicator blinks continuouslyThe modem cannot establish a connection with the provider's equipment.Check the condition of the connecting cables between the modem, splitter and line, as well as the splitter itself. If they are ok, contact your provider's technical support.
    The WI-FI icon is not lit, there is no access to the wireless network.The wireless module is disabled in the modem web interfaceActivate the wireless module by connecting to the modem using a cable.
    The Internet icon does not light up, there is no network accessThe login and password in the PPPoE connection settings were entered incorrectlyUsing the web interface, check your account information settings and enter the correct parameters.
    The modem gets very hot, the network access speed has droppedThe load on the modem processor is too high.If it is not possible to reduce the number of connected clients, switch the modem to bridge mode and use it in conjunction with a regular router.

    Resetting the router to factory settings

    There are two ways to perform a reset on the DSL 2640U device. In the first case, just press the Reset button on the back side, holding it for 10-15 seconds. Resetting all LEDs at the same time will indicate that the process is complete.

    The second option is through the web interface. To do this, select “System” in the upper left corner, then “Factory settings”:

    Within two minutes, the network DSL device will roll back to the factory configuration.
